Job Overview:

The Registered General Nurse (RGN) is responsible for delivering comprehensive healthcare services directly in individuals’ homes. This role involves managing complex health needs, including administering medications, managing tracheostomies, PEGs, NG tubes, and overseeing care plans to ensure high-quality, person-cantered care.
